Solution

The correct options are
A v=5×1014Hz
C λ=4000A0
As the light enters in the medium from air, its wavelength and velocity decreases, but frequency remains constant. So lets calculate the frequency of light in air.
We know:
v=(ν×λ)
Substituting values we get,
ν=3×1086000×1010
Frequency , ν=5×1014 Hz (Option A)
As, μ=cλ
μμ=λλ
λ=6000×10101.5
=4000˚A
